Police kill suspect linked to 2015 SAF 44 Mamasapano clash
A man wanted for his alleged involvement in the deadly 2015 Mamasapano incident was killed in a police shootout in Maguindanao del Sur. The suspect, described as a gun-for-hire and drug personality, died during enforcement of an arrest warrant on Sunday.

COTABATO CITY — Police killed a suspect connected to the 2015 Special Action Force encounter in Mamasapano during a law enforcement operation in Maguindanao del Sur on Sunday morning. The Police Regional Office-Bangsamoro Autonomous Region said the man was wanted in connection with the clash that claimed dozens of lives nearly a decade ago.
The suspect, identified as a notorious gun-for-hire and alleged drug trafficking figure, was shot dead during a firefight as officers moved to serve an arrest warrant at his location. Police Regional Office-BAR spokesperson Capt. Steffi Salanguit confirmed the operation and the suspect's death.
The January 2015 Mamasapano incident resulted in significant casualties and remains a sensitive chapter in the Philippines' counterinsurgency efforts in Mindanao. The killing of the suspect marks another development in ongoing investigations related to the clash.
